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Failed to install on Steam on linux #32

Closed
pixelastic opened this issue Nov 25, 2018 · 3 comments
Closed

Failed to install on Steam on linux #32

pixelastic opened this issue Nov 25, 2018 · 3 comments

Comments

@pixelastic
Copy link

Hello,

I tried to install EET on my Steam installation, on Ubuntu 18.04 but I'm greeted with the following error:

ERROR: error loading [EET/temp/tlk_cnt.txt]
Stopping installation because of error.

ERROR Installing [EET core - resource importation], rolling back to previous state
Will uninstall   2 files for [EET/EET.TP2] component 0.
Uninstalled      2 files for [EET/EET.TP2] component 0.
ERROR: Unix.Unix_error(20, "stat", "EET/temp/tlk_cnt.txt")
PLEASE email the file SETUP-EET.DEBUG to K4thos (swit)

Here is what I did:

  • I installed both BG:EE and BG2:EE from steam and launched them once each, just to check if they were working. I didn't even started a new game, just launched the main menu.
  • As I have SoD, I downloaded modmerge and ran it in my BG:EE folder successfully.
  • I downloaded EET, extracted it in my BG2:EE folder and ran wine setup-EET.exe.
  • When it was asking for by BG:EE+SoD path, I tried a few different things with or without the Z:/-prefix to the path, with both forward and backward slashes, with and without escaping spaces. And even tried renaming the folder to a shorter path and creating symlinks from my home. None of it worked, I always got the same error.
  • As the error is related to EET/temp/ I'm now wondering if this was related at all to my BG:EE path...
  • I think the Linux + Steam + Wine is creating some weird issue, but I have no idea how to diagnose it further
Full log (click to expand)

 Z:\home\tim\.local\share\Steam\steamapps\common\Baldur's Gate II Enhanced Edition\setup-EET.exe
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\engine.lua] loaded, 104 bytes
WARNING: parsing log [WeiDU.log]: Sys_error("WeiDU.log: No such file or directory")

Choose your language:
 0 [English]
 1 [Polski (Polish)]
 2 [Spanish]
Using Language [English]
[English] has 6 top-level TRA files
[EET/lang/en_US/prompts.tra] has 56 translation strings
[EET/lang/en_US/setup.tra] has 14 translation strings
[EET/lang/en_US/chapters.tra] has 95 translation strings
[EET/lang/en_US/dialog.tra] has 37 translation strings
[EET/lang/en_US/2da.tra] has 55 translation strings
[EET/lang/en_US/compatibility.tra] has 11 translation strings

Please choose the language in which you wish to play the game.
If you later wish to play the game in a different language you will need to edit the file weidu.conf and reinstall your mods.
 0 [German]
 1 [English]
 2 [Spanish]
 3 [Italian]
 4 [Korean]
 5 [Polish]
 6 [Russian]
 7 [Simplified Chinese]
[.\lang\en_us\dialog.tlk] loaded, 11630279 bytes
[.\lang\en_us\dialog.tlk] 103241 string entries

Using .\lang\en_us\dialog.tlk

Would you like to display the readme? [Y]es [N]o

Install Component [EET core - resource importation]?
[I]nstall, or [N]ot Install or [Q]uit? 
Installing [EET core - resource importation] [1.0 RC11]

INTERACTIVE = 1

LANGUAGE = en_US

argv[0] = %argv[0]%

argv[1] = %argv[1]%
Copying and patching 1 file ...
[weidu.conf] loaded, 17 bytes

LANGUAGE_BG2 = en_US
Creating 1 directory
Copying 1 file ...
Copying and patching 2 files ...
[EET/other/cpmvars/eet_cpmvars.tpa] loaded, 59981 bytes
[EET/other/EET_functions.tph] loaded, 43213 bytes
Copying and patching 1 file ...
Copied [.../programfiles.bat] to [EET/temp/programfiles.bat] (NO BACKUP MADE!)
Copying and patching 1 file ...
[EET/temp/programfiles.txt] loaded, 24 bytes
Copied [EET/temp/programfiles.txt] to [EET/temp/programfiles.txt] (NO BACKUP MADE!)
Copying and patching 1 file ...
Copied [.../programfiles.bat] to [EET/temp/programfiles.bat] (NO BACKUP MADE!)
Copying and patching 1 file ...
[EET/temp/programfiles.txt] loaded, 12 bytes
Copied [EET/temp/programfiles.txt] to [EET/temp/programfiles.txt] (NO BACKUP MADE!)
Copying and patching 1 file ...
Copied [.../programfiles.bat] to [EET/temp/programfiles.bat] (NO BACKUP MADE!)
Copying and patching 1 file ...
[EET/temp/programfiles.txt] loaded, 18 bytes
Copied [EET/temp/programfiles.txt] to [EET/temp/programfiles.txt] (NO BACKUP MADE!)



Enter the full path to your BG:EE+SoD installation then press Enter.
Example: C:\Program Files (x86)\BeamDog\Games\00806
User answer: "Z:/home/tim/.local/share/Steam/steamapps/commong/Baldur's Gate Enhanced Edition"



Invalid directory, or incorrect BG:EE+SoD installation.
It is safe to abort this installation by closing this window or pressing Ctrl+C.

Enter the full path to your BG:EE+SoD installation then press Enter.
Example: C:\Program Files (x86)\BeamDog\Games\00806
User answer: "Z:/home/tim/.local/share/Steam/steamapps/common/Baldur's Gate Enhanced Edition"

BG:EE directory used for this installation:
Z:/home/tim/.local/share/Steam/steamapps/common/Baldur's Gate Enhanced Edition
Copying and patching 1 file ...
Copied [.../bgee_dir.txt] to [EET/bgee_dir.txt] (NO BACKUP MADE!)

LANGUAGE_BG1 = en_US
Copying 1 file ...
Copied [.../blank.txt] to [WeiDU-BGEE.log]
Copying 1 file ...
Copied [.../arch_var.bat] to [arch_var.bat]
[arch_var.txt] loaded, 8 bytes

arch_var = x86_64\

lua assigned to EET\bin\win32\x86_64\lua.exe

ffmpeg assigned to EET\bin\win32\ffmpeg.exe

weidu assigned to EET\bin\win32\x86_64\weidu.exe



TLK merging...
Copying 1 file ...
Copied [.../append.tra] to [EET/temp/append.tra] (NO BACKUP MADE!)
Appending to files ...
[EET/temp/append.tra] loaded, 0 bytes
Appended text to [EET/temp/append.tra]
Copying and patching 1 file ...
ERROR: error loading [EET/temp/tlk_cnt.txt]
Stopping installation because of error.

ERROR Installing [EET core - resource importation], rolling back to previous state
Unable to Unlink [EET/backup/0/OTHER.0]: Unix.Unix_error(1, "unlink", "EET/backup/0/OTHER.0")
[EET/backup/0/UNSETSTR.0] SET_STRING uninstall info not found
Will uninstall   2 files for [EET/EET.TP2] component 0.
Uninstalled      2 files for [EET/EET.TP2] component 0.
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
[.\chitin.key] loaded, 877618 bytes
[.\chitin.key] 189 BIFFs, 62285 resources
Unable to Unlink [EET/backup/0/READLN.0]: Unix.Unix_error(20, "unlink", "EET/backup/0/READLN.0")
Unable to Unlink [EET/backup/0/READLN.0.TEXT]: Unix.Unix_error(20, "unlink", "EET/backup/0/READLN.0.TEXT")
ERROR: Unix.Unix_error(20, "stat", "EET/temp/tlk_cnt.txt")
PLEASE email the file SETUP-EET.DEBUG to K4thos (swit)
Using Language [English]
[English] has 6 top-level TRA files
[EET/lang/en_US/prompts.tra] has 56 translation strings
[EET/lang/en_US/setup.tra] has 14 translation strings
[EET/lang/en_US/chapters.tra] has 95 translation strings
[EET/lang/en_US/dialog.tra] has 37 translation strings
[EET/lang/en_US/2da.tra] has 55 translation strings
[EET/lang/en_US/compatibility.tra] has 11 translation strings

Install Component [EET core - resource importation]?
[I]nstall, or [N]ot Install or [Q]uit? Saving This Log:

NOT INSTALLED DUE TO ERRORS EET core - resource importation

		WeiDU Timings
OUTER_INNER_PATCH_SAVE           0.000
parsing .tra files               0.000
<<<<<<<<                         0.000
OUTER_WHILE                      0.000
ACTION_FOR_EACH                  0.000
ACTION_MATCH                     0.000
adding translation strings       0.000
DELETE                           0.000
load TLK                         0.000
DEFINE_PATCH_FUNCTION            0.000
ACTION_READLN                    0.000
DEFINE_ACTION_FUNCTION           0.000
OUTER_SET                        0.000
INCLUDE                          0.000
BUT_ONLY                         0.000
MKDIR                            0.000
ACTION_PHP_EACH                  0.000
AT_NOW                           0.000
AT_EXIT                          0.000
function overhead                0.000
OUTER_FOR                        0.000
DEFINE_ACTION_MACRO              0.000
APPEND                           0.000
OUTER_INNER_PATCH                0.000
ACTION_IF                        0.000
PRINT                            0.000
loading files                    0.000
LAUNCH_ACTION_FUNCTION           0.000
saving files                     0.000
DEFINE_PATCH_MACRO               0.000
COPY                             0.000
Parsing TP2 files                0.020
ACTION_DEFINE_ASSOCIATIVE_ARRAY   0.020
tp2 uninstall                    0.020
stuff not covered elsewhere      0.040
READ_*                           0.080
unmarshal TLK                    0.080
Parsing TPA files                0.080
eval_pe                          0.100
OUTER_SPRINT                     0.100
process_patch2                   1.520
unmarshal KEY                    2.580
TOTAL                            4.640
Executing: [rmdir /s /q EET\temp]
@pixelastic
Copy link
Author

FWIW I managed to install EET on a Windows machine (still using Steam). Can I copy files from my Windows Steam directory to my Linux Steam directory. Would it work?

@AngelGryph
Copy link
Contributor

You don't need Wine to run the WeiDU installer, there is a native Linux version of WeiDU. There's no need for Wine at all.

@pixelastic
Copy link
Author

Thanks for the tips. In the meantime I did copy files from my Windows machine to my Linux Steam folder and it worked perfectly. Thanks for the great work.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ants